Abstract
BACKGROUND: As a major inflammatory pathway in coronary artery disease (CAD), IL-6 trans-signaling is activated by the IL-6: sIL-6Rα binary complex (B) and inhibited by sgp130 through forming the IL-6: sIL-6Rα: sgp130 ternary complex (T). The aim of the present study was to examine the possible relationship between biomarkers mirroring the IL-6-neutralizing sIL-6R-sgp130 buffer system and CAD in postmenopausal women.Entities:

Baseline characteristics between controls and CAD patients
| Characteristic | Controls (n=181) | CAD (n=155) | P value |
|---|---|---|---|
| Clinical variables | |||
| Age (years) | 64.00 (60.00–67.00) | 65.00 (60.00–69.00) | 0.146 |
| HR (beats/min) | 74.00 (68.00–81.00) | 72.00 (67.00–79.00) | 0.163 |
| Smoking (%) | 2.08 | 1.94 | 0.935 |
| Drinking (%) | 0.00 | 1.29 | 0.264 |
| Hypertension (%) | 51.04 | 67.10 | 0.011 |
| Diabetes mellitus (%) | 16.67 | 27.10 | 0.057 |
| Hyperlipidemia (%) | 41.67 | 34.19 | 0.233 |
| Hyperuricemia (%) | 8.33 | 16.13 | 0.076 |
| Gensini scores | 1.50 (0.00–2.50) | 35.00 (10.00–67.00) | <0.001 |
| Laboratory variables | |||
| ALT (U/L) | 17.00 (13.00–23.00) | 17.00 (12.00–25.00) | 0.785 |
| AST (U/L) | 21.00 (19.00–25.00) | 23.00 (18.00–30.00) | 0.033 |
| ALT/AST | 0.82 (0.71–0.96) | 0.73 (0.61–0.89) | 0.001 |
| Cr (ìmol/L) | 55.00 (49.50–60.00) | 58.00 (51.00–67.00) | 0.004 |
| UA (ìmol/L) | 290.00 (258.25–333.00) | 306.00 (269.50–383.00) | 0.002 |
| Glu (mmol/L) | 4.82 (4.41–5.19) | 5.10 (4.48–6.26) | 0.003 |
| TC (mmol/L) | 4.53 (3.95–5.01) | 4.30 (3.47–4.96) | 0.020 |
| TG (mmol/L) | 1.20 (0.93–1.49) | 1.51 (1.09–2.36) | <0.001 |
| HDL-C (mmol/L) | 1.29 (1.12–1.56) | 1.06 (0.93–1.24) | <0.001 |
| LDL-C (mmol/L) | 2.47±0.05 | 2.36±0.07 | 0.192 |
| sdLDL-C (mmol/L) | 0.73 (0.56–0.92) | 0.88 (0.59–1.13) | 0.005 |
| TC/HDL-C | 3.42 (2.97–3.91) | 3.89 (3.25–4.70) | <0.001 |
| hs-CRP (mg/L) | 0.67 (0.20–1.57) | 1.23 (0.33–4.58) | 0.001 |
| FIB (g/L) | 2.80 (2.40–3.26) | 3.02 (2.64–3.60) | 0.002 |
| D-dimer (mg/L) | 0.26 (0.17–0.41) | 0.34 (0.23–0.61) | 0.001 |
| WBC (109/L) | 5.29 (4.63–6.13) | 5.87 (4.92–7.70) | <0.001 |
| RBC (1012/L) | 4.36±0.03 | 4.16±0.04 | <0.001 |
| IL-6 system | |||
| IL-6 (pg/mL) | 5.94 (4.31–7.59) | 6.31 (4.92–10.07) | 0.018 |
| sIL-6Rα (ng/mL) | 16.05 (13.28–19.33) | 17.90 (15.11–22.44) | 0.001 |
| sgp130 (ng/mL) | 179.13 (152.03–204.76) | 105.52 (87.79–121.58) | <0.001 |
| B/T ratio | 1.46 (1.40–1.52) | 1.54 (1.48–1.62) | <0.001 |
Continuous data were presented as mean ± SEM or median (interquartile range, IQR) and compared using Student’s independent t-test or Mann-Whitney U test, while categorical data were presented as percentage (%) and compared using Chi-Square test. CAD, coronary artery disease; HR, heart rate; ALT, alanine aminotransferase; AST, aspartate aminotransferase; Cr, creatinine; UA, uric acid; Glu, glucose; TC, total cholesterol; TG, triglyceride; HDL-C, high-density lipoprotein cholesterol; LDL-C, low-density lipoprotein cholesterol; sdLDL-C, small dense low-density lipoprotein cholesterol; hs-CRP, high-sensitivity C-reactive protein; FIB, fibrinogen; WBC, white blood cell; RBC, red blood cell; IL-6, interleukin-6; sIL-6Rα, soluble interleukin-6 receptor α; sgp130, soluble glycoprotein 130; B/T ratio, binary/ternary complex ratio.
